February 12, 2008 - Civilian duo to be recognized at today’s City Council meeting for rescuing woman

Two Haverty’s Furniture Store delivery drivers save a woman from bayou

On October 30th two Haverty’s Furniture Store delivery drivers were leaving for their first stop of the day along East Kings Highway when an out-of-control car crossed the road in front of them and plunged nose down into the bayou. The delivery drivers, Elmer Williams and Johnny Persley quickly parked their truck and ran to the car to render aid.

Persley tied a rope around William's body and held it while Williams climbed down to the woman, whose car had gone over the bank and into the water. The woman had suffering from a medical condition that caused her to lose control of the vehicle. The bank where the car came to rest was so steep that if it had not been for Williams and Persley courageous actions of pulling her from the vehicle to safety, she might have drown or gone undetected.

Because of their unselfish actions, Mayor Glover will present Persley and Williams with the “Mayor Glover’s Award of Excellence” and Fire Chief Kelvin Cochran will present both with Fire Department Civilian Commendations.
